Transponder Chip Replacement

A transponder chip, a microchip found in many modern car keys, is a tiny chip that sends radio signals to the computer. When you insert your key into the ignition, the transponder sends a radio signal to the computer of your vehicle to ensure it's the right key for your car. If the signals do not match, the computer in your car won't allow it to start.

This is a long-standing one that helps safeguard your personal property, decrease risk of theft, and provide an additional level of security for your vehicle. The majority of new cars that have been built in the past 20 years are equipped with some form of transponder chip installed.
